Tea House Hikes

Lake Agnes Tea House
Difficulty:  Easy to Moderate
7.5 km      354 m elevation    1.5 - 4 hours 


Plain of the 6 Glaciers Tea House
Difficulty:  Moderate
15 km        420 m elevation    4 - 6 hours


The Highline Trail Connects the two Tea Houses.
Tea House hikes starts at the Fairmont Lake Louise parking lot.
Arrive at 6 -  7 am in summer months.

HIKES FOR THE MORE AMBITIOUS


Edith and Cory Circuit

14.3 km         1.075 elevation               6 - 8  hours
This incredible hike through Edith and Cory Passes is the most varied hike close to Banff.
https://www.10adventures.com/hikes/banff/edith-and-cory-pass-circuit/ 


Sunshine Meadows

7.6 km            175 m elevation              2 - 3 hours
The Sunshine Meadows hike is the easiest way to get into the alpine in the Canadian Rockies.
Book your bus or gondola ticket ahead of time on https://www.sunshinemeadowsbanff.com


Burstall Pass Hike

15 km              450 m elevation             4 - 6 hours 
The hike to Burstall Pass is an iconic Canmore route for good reason - it’s stunning !
https://www.10adventures.com/hikes/kananaskis-smith-dorrien/burstall-pass-hike/ 

 

Be prepared before going on a hike with bear spray, hat, sunscreen, water, food, and layered clothing. Do not litter.
